Transaction 8e84d5a13d184865efc147986346ac1f78bc0bb6abc7279a9cb0ed8016cc7b67
1 Input
1 Output
-
8e84d5a13d184865efc147986346ac1f78bc0bb6abc7279a9cb0ed8016cc7b67:0
- value
- 2839937522
- script pubkey
- OP_0 OP_PUSHBYTES_20 046c23922890aaa48161f9a68347584c9e15813a
- address
- bc1qq3kz8y3gjz42fqtplxngx36cfj0ptqf607cjge